3. Reform Conservatorship Laws
Source: Brut America/YouTube
Conservatorships are legal arrangements, in which a conservator “takes care” of another individual, who has been deemed “unfit” to care for themself. That individual is required to relinquish all of their rights to the conservator, including the right to vote, marry, have/see their children, spend their money, decide what medications to take, hire a lawyer, and have any contact with the outside world. Conservatorships are nearly impossible to get out of because they were designed for people close to death. However, they are now common for people who have mental health issues and disabilities. While they may need more Support, taking away their rights isn’t the answer. 8. Urge France to Combat E-Waste From Cellphones
Source: CBS This Morning/YouTube
The cellphone industry’s planned obsolescence (technology going bad on purpose to drive up demand, thus profits) and contractual luring, are killing our planet. 80% of the environmental devastation from smartphones comes from the creation process. Thus, most of the environmental damage could be avoided if our cell phones lasted longer and we were encouraged to use them until they stopped working. Sadly, smartphone companies are motivated by profits, and thus, they intentionally make their phones go bad quickly and encourage people to get upgrades often. Fortunately, France is considering new regulations that would eliminate early renewal or upgrading of smartphones in exchange for customers signing a new contract with a provider. 9. Make Ear Cropping, Tail Docking, and Dewclawing Illegal
Source: Shakira Free/YouTube
Tail docking is when someone cuts off a dog’s tail, only leaving a nub. It is done to puppies at only a few days old, when they are still too young to even be able to get anesthesia. Ear cropping involves cutting off part of a dog’s ears while they’re between eight and twelve weeks old. They then tape the ears so that they heal upright. Dewclawing is the equivalent of amputating a finger. All three of these procedures are painful and dangerous and cruel. We should not allow dog owners to mutilate their animals just so they look a certain way. 10. Help Cows Stranded at Sea
Source: Guardian News/YouTube
On December 18, 2020, two live animal export ships of around 2,600 cows total departed from Spain. They were on their way to Libya when both ships had an outbreak of bluetongue disease, which causes cows to develop a fever and swell throughout their bodies. This makes moving, swallowing, and breathing extremely difficult, and can even result in death. Ports have turned the ships away and so they have been stuck at sea for months now. Wanting to quarantine the animals is understandable, but they aren’t even getting vet care. They are being left to die a slow, agonizing death in cramped, unsanitary quarters.
